VP, Platform Product Management
Rapid7 is seeking a VP, Platform Product Management to define and execute the multi-year product strategy for our foundational cloud security platform. This leader will drive the evolution of our centralized platform capabilities-including identity, agentic AI services, data plane architecture, developer ecosystems, and shared cloud services-to maximize development velocity across all product lines. This role focuses on scaling high-performance product management teams, treating the platform as an internal and external product, and delivering a unified tech stack that powers next-generation cybersecurity operations.
About the Team
The Platform Product Management team builds the scalable frameworks, shared technical services, and centralized data infrastructure that power Rapid7's entire product portfolio. This team drives measurable business impact by accelerating engineering efficiency, unifying user experiences, and ensuring highly secure, reliable, and cost-optimized platform operations for our global customers.
About the Role
Reporting directly to the Chief Product and Technology Office, the VP, Platform Product Management, will lead the strategic roadmap, technical architectural alignment, and enterprise lifecycle execution of our core software platform.
Specifically, your focus will be to:
  • Architect the multi-year platform product vision and execution roadmaps, transforming disparate shared systems into a cohesive, developer-friendly platform ecosystem.
  • Lead and develop a high-performing product organization, developing technical platform leadership and building lasting organizational capability.
  • Synchronize core platform roadmaps and technical dependencies directly across all application business units to unlock massive engineering velocity.
  • Oversee the strategic management of shared infrastructure investments, cloud unit economics, and data architecture governance policies.
  • Establish data-driven operational metrics focused on platform adoption rates, developer API satisfaction, system uptime, and computing cost efficiencies.
  • Mitigate architecture deployment risks by introducing robust early-warning mechanisms for platform blockers, scalability constraints, and data privacy compliance.
  • Lead cross-functional alignment initiatives across product boundaries to establish unified cloud-native platform frameworks, shared identity models, and consistent developer toolsets.

Rapid7, Inc. is committed to fair and equitable compensation practices. A candidate's salary is determined by various factors including, but not limited to, relevant work experience, skills, and certifications. We evaluate compensation decisions on a case-by-case basis, and it is not typical for an individual to be hired at the very top of the salary range.
The annual salary range for this role, depending on location, is:
United States: $259,300.00 - 350,800.00 USD Annual
Salary ranges may vary based on geographical location. This range does not include variable/incentive compensation, equity and benefits (where applicable/eligible).

Rapid7 Compensation & Benefits Highlights

  • Inclusive Benefits Coverage Health plans include transgender‑inclusive care, abortion‑travel support, neurodiversity coverage, and mental‑health resources. Inclusive offerings are further extended with options like pet insurance.
  • Leave & Time Off Breadth Policies feature unlimited PTO and unlimited sick leave in the U.S., paid volunteer time, company holidays, and global recharge days. Hybrid‑first flexibility and wellness days reinforce time‑off support.
  • Equity Value & Accessibility Many roles include company equity/RSUs and access to an Employee Stock Purchase Plan, broadening ownership participation. Feedback suggests stock plans are a standout component of total rewards.
